M&S 시스템을 활용한 Tac-ELINT 지상운용 SW 개발 방안 연구 (A Research on Tac-ELINT SW Development Method Using M&S System)

  • This research paper on Tac-ELINT SW development method using M&S system describes the validation and verification methods of Tac-ELINT ground operating software development each stages, and the method of improving reusability of software using SBD(Simulation Based Design/Development) concept. In this project, We obtain the EW software SBD technologies and improved Tac-ELINT ground operating software through software crisis mitigation. This method and technology will expect to support a future EW system and any other various weapon software development.

Development of a Unidirectional Expression Vector: in a Search of Suppressor against a Cell Death-Inducing Protein, Jpk

  • Jopock (Jpk) has previously been ascertained that induces both bacterial and mammalian cell death. The Escherichia coli cells expressing Glutathion S-transferase (GST) fused Jpk showed elongated phenotype and inhibited cell growth which led eventual cell death. In an attempt to search the genetic suppressor of the lethal protein Jpk in bacterial cells, we constructed a unidirectional protein expression vector inserting tac promoter next to the C-terminus Jpk in pGEX-Jpk. The function of additional tac promoter was confirmed by substituting lac promoter in Plac-TOPO plasmid. The cells harboring plac- TOPO, which regulates $lacZ{\alpha}$ gene expression under lac promoter, formed blue colonies in 5-bromo-4-3 $indolyo-{\beta}-D-galactoside$ (X-gal) plate. When lac promoter was changed to tac promoter, same results were observed. Since the addition of tac promoter did not affect the toxic effect of Jpk, the pGEX-Jpk-ptac could be a useful vector for the screening of suppressor(s) for Jpk, in which GST-Jpk and a putative Jpk-suppressing protein are coexpressing from two unidirectional tac promoters, which response to the same inducer, $isopropyl-{\beta}-D-thiogalactopyranoside (IPTG)$.

선형계획법을 이용한 생태계 기반 TAC 어업관리에 관한 연구 (A Study on Fisheries Management of Ecosystem-Based TAC using a Linear Programming)

  • This study aimed to empirically investigate the applicability of ecosystem-based TAC (Total Allowable Catch) fisheries management targeting the large purse seine fishery where multi-species are regulated by TAC. Using a linear programming, the optimal fishing effort and the catch amount by species which maximize fishing profits were analyzed under the constraint condition of catch limits by species. Analytical results showed that an application of TAC on only chub mackerel would have negative impacts on fish stocks such as hairtail and jack mackerel by increasing the level of fishing effort to achieve its allocated catch limit. However, under the constraint condition of catch limits of all species, it was shown that optimal catches of all species were achieved within their catch limits. It implies the importance of ecosystem-based management considering biological and technical interactions of species those were excluded in the traditional single species fisheries management.

Validation of Analytical Methods for Plasma Total Antioxidant Capacity by Comparing with Urinary 8-Isoprostane Level

  • Although several analytical methods for measuring total antioxidant capacity (TAC) have been applied to biological samples, there were often dissimilar results due to the different principles of methods applied. Thus, this study aimed to validate four conventional analytical methods for measuring plasma TAC, including the ABTS assay, DPPH assay, FRAP assay, and ORAC assay, by comparing with urinary 8-isoprostane concentration. In addition, TAC results were compared with antioxidant enzyme activities including superoxide dismutase (SOD) and glutathione peroxidase in erythrocyte, and catalase in plasma. Plasma TAC measure by ABTS assay was strongly correlated with the result by FRAP assay. Plasma TAC by FRAP and ORAC assays were negatively correlated with erythrocyte SOD activity. The agreement among the four TAC assay methods and 8-isoprostane was determined using 95% prediction limits of linear regression, expressed as the mean of 8-isoprostane ${\pm}95%$ prediction limits. The ABTS method better agreed with 8-isoprostane than the other methods, demonstrating narrow prediction of limits. Furthermore, only plasma TAC determined by the ABTS assay was inversely correlated with urinary 8-isoprostane (r = -0.35, p < 0.05). In summary, the ABTS assay would be an appropriate method to measure overall plasma antioxidant capacity and predict the body's antioxidant status.

유방암 환자의 화학요법 치료시기에 따른 체중변화 (Weight Changes according to the Period of Chemotherapy Treatments for Breast Cancer)

  • Purpose: This study aimed to evaluate weight changes in women during the period of TAC (docetaxel-doxorubicin-cyclophosphamide) chemotherapy after breast surgery and the differences in weight changes by disease characteristics among Korean women with breast cancer. Methods: The design of this study was retrospective survey research. The subjects of this study were 130 patients with fully completed TAC chemotherapy between January 2012 and April 2015. Body weight before their operation, and at 3 weeks, 6 weeks, 9 weeks, 12 weeks, 15 weeks, and 18 weeks after surgery, as well as general and disease characteristics, were reviewed via their medical charts. Results: The mean age of the patients was 51.2 years. The preoperative (baseline) mean weight was $59.4{\pm}8.44$. Significant weight losses were observed in the initial (1st 3 week) period of TAC chemotherapy compared to the baseline and significant weight losses were observed with the exception of the period 6 weeks after breast surgery. There were significant differences in mean weight changes according to the stage of breast cancer, radiotherapy, and hormone therapy among disease characteristics. Conclusion: It is necessary to study weight changes after breast surgery for the long periods of TAC chemotherapy. Through the accumulated results of studies, nursing programs for breast cancer patients must be developed for the prevention of weight gain in the periods of TAC chemotherapy.

`아동용 조음검사`를 이용한 연령별 자음정확도와 우리말 자음의 습득연령 (The Percentage of Consonants Correct and the Ages of Consonantal Aquisition for 'Korean-Test of Articulation for Children(K-TAC)')

  • The purpose of this study was to propose a preliminary norm for 'Korean-Test of Articulation for Children(K-TAC)'. The K-TAC was designed to test 19 Korean consonants in various phonetic contexts through 37 words. We collected the data of 220 normally developing children aged 2;6(years;months) to 6;5. We analyzed the mean percentage of consonants correct and the age of acquisition for K-TAC. The results were as follows: first, The mean percentage was over 60% at late 2 years of age, over 80% at th age of 3, and over 90% after the age of 4. There were significant differences among age groups. Second, based on the criterion of correct production by 75% of children, Korean children acquired stops and nasals except for SF velars, glottal fricative, SF liquid and affricates by late 2 or 3 years of age. After that they acquired SF velars at the age of 4 and SI liquid at the age of 5. However, they could not acquire alveolar fricatives by the age of late 6. Third, if the distorted sounds were scored as correct, they acquired SI liquid at 4 years of age and alveolar fricatives at 5 years of age.
